10 Advanced SEO Strategies That Actually Work in 2024

Search Engine Optimization continues to evolve rapidly, and what worked yesterday might not work today. Here are 10 advanced SEO strategies that are delivering real results in 2024.

1. Core Web Vitals Optimization

Google's Core Web Vitals have become crucial ranking factors. Focus on improving Largest Contentful Paint (LCP), First Input Delay (FID), and Cumulative Layout Shift (CLS). Use tools like PageSpeed Insights and Chrome DevTools to identify and fix performance issues.

2. AI-Powered Content Optimization

Leverage AI tools to analyze top-ranking content and identify content gaps. Use natural language processing to understand search intent better and create content that truly answers user queries.

3. Entity-Based SEO

Move beyond keywords to entities. Google's Knowledge Graph understands entities and their relationships. Structure your content around entities relevant to your niche and use schema markup to help Google understand these connections.

4. Video SEO Optimization

With video content dominating search results, optimize your videos for search. Create detailed video transcripts, use descriptive titles and thumbnails, and implement video schema markup.

5. Featured Snippets Targeting

Structure your content to win featured snippets. Use clear headings, bullet points, and numbered lists. Answer questions directly and concisely at the beginning of your content sections.

6. Local SEO for Multi-Location Businesses

For businesses with multiple locations, create location-specific landing pages with unique content. Optimize Google My Business listings for each location and build local citations consistently.

7. Technical SEO Audits

Regularly audit your website's technical health. Check for crawl errors, duplicate content, broken links, and ensure proper URL structure. Use tools like Screaming Frog and Google Search Console.

8. E-A-T Optimization

Expertise, Authoritativeness, and Trustworthiness are crucial for YMYL (Your Money or Your Life) sites. Build author profiles, showcase credentials, and earn high-quality backlinks from authoritative sources.

9. Mobile-First Indexing Optimization

Ensure your mobile version has all the content and functionality of your desktop version. Test mobile usability regularly and optimize for touch interactions and smaller screens.

10. User Experience Signals

Google increasingly uses user experience signals as ranking factors. Focus on reducing bounce rates, increasing dwell time, and improving overall user satisfaction through better design and content.

Remember, SEO is a long-term strategy. Implement these techniques consistently and monitor your results using analytics tools to see what works best for your specific audience and industry.
